100002120021112 has 8 divisors (see below), whose sum is σ = 187503975039600. Its totient is φ = 50001060010552.

The previous prime is 100002120021091. The next prime is 100002120021229. The reversal of 100002120021112 is 211120021200001.

It is a tau number, because it is divible by the number of its divisors (8).

It is a junction number, because it is equal to n+sod(n) for n = 100002120021092 and 100002120021101.

It is a congruent number.

It is an unprimeable number.

It is a polite number, since it can be written as a sum of consecutive naturals, namely, 6250132501312 + ... + 6250132501327.

It is an arithmetic number, because the mean of its divisors is an integer number (23437996879950).

Almost surely, 2100002120021112 is an apocalyptic number.

It is an amenable number.

100002120021112 is a deficient number, since it is larger than the sum of its proper divisors (87501855018488).

100002120021112 is a wasteful number, since it uses less digits than its factorization.

100002120021112 is an odious number, because the sum of its binary digits is odd.

The sum of its prime factors is 12500265002645 (or 12500265002641 counting only the distinct ones).

The product of its (nonzero) digits is 16, while the sum is 13.

Adding to 100002120021112 its reverse (211120021200001), we get a palindrome (311122141221113).
